Combined with some of the best scenery in Bali, this tour offers a look at some fascinating historic sites and the remains of an old Balinese kingdom.
Begin with a visit to Klungkung Kertagosa, built in 1710 by some of the finest artisans in the country. The compound contains the beautiful Bale Kambangfloating pavilion and the Kertagosa (Royal Court of Justice) with its elaborate ceiling murals, which are still in great condition. The paintings depict what happens to Balinese lawbreakers.
Kehen Temple, a stunning example of traditional Balinese architecture, is nestled in the lush landscapes of Bangli. Visitors are captivated by its intricate stone carvings, vibrant shrines, and the serene ambiance of its surrounding gardens. The temple's impressive multi-tiered roof and tranquil atmosphere make it a perfect spot for reflection and cultural exploration.
Lunch is served at a restaurant where breathtaking views of Bali await.
Pause at a Batik Village to see how the hand batik crafting process works before heading back to the pier.
